Exterior
Remember the 60-second rule: that’s all the time you have to create a good first impression!
Mow the lawn, rake leaves, trim trees and shrubs that keep light out of the house and remove dead plants. Pick up tools, garbage cans, hoses, toys, and building materials and store them neatly in a storage area. Replace broken or missing roof shingles and straighten and clean the gutters and downspout. Clean windows and replace torn screens.
Painting your house helps improve curb appeal more than any other fix-up! If you decide against painting the entire house, consider painting the front door, window frames and shutters. Seal or resurface the driveway and repair broken steps and walkways. Paint or replace your mailbox and post.
Dress up the front yard with some simple landscaping. It’s amazing what a few simple plants and flowers can do!
There is no such thing as too clean
Step back for a moment and look at your home as if you were seeing it for the first time. Each room should be clean, dusted and uncluttered.
Steam clean the carpets and floors. Wash walls, windows and light fixtures and replace bulbs with maximum wattage the fixture allows. In the event that you feel a project is better left to a professional, ask me to recommend a cleaning service and handyman.
Entryway
Use bright light bulbs in the foyer and throughout the house. Fill the house with a pleasant aroma, such as berries in the summer or cinnamon in the winter.
Living Room
Replace the carpet if it’s worn. It costs money, but you may find that you will more than recoup that cost when the home sells. Patch cracks and nail holes in the walls, and repaint walls in neutral colors, such as white or ivory. WD40 any sticking or squeaking doors. Open up curtains and let the sun shine in.
Add lamps and lighting if the house is dark.
Furniture
Rearrange, or remove furniture to make your rooms look more spacious. Too much furniture and too many nick-knacks make rooms look cluttered and small.
No more than three decorative items per surface, so pack the rest away… after all you’ll be moving soon!
Kitchen and Baths
These rooms should sparkle! I’m talking the Q-tip test. Clear off counters, and clean all appliances and fixtures. Scrub the floors and walls. Re-caulk tubs and showers. Clean these rooms thoroughly, and be sure they smell fresh. during showing please keep toilet seats down.
Candles and fresh flowers go a long way.
Closets
Take those things to Goodwill that you’ll have to discard anyway when you move. Organize shelves and straighten shoes. Be sure that sliding doors work smoothly and knobs on drawers are secure.
Utility Room

Light and Bright
Do everything you can to brighten the interior. Replace wallpaper with white or off-white paint, and repaint shabby or dark walls. Open the blinds, and replace broken windows and window seals. Always keep a comfortable temperature inside the house, even if you are away for an extended period.
